Congrats - Yes I think you have the highest milage Mini at time of purchase.
Since you have all records, might be worth going thru and making sure things like belt, brakes etc have been replaced.
At that milage, you may be needing a supercharger soon (if it hasn't already been replaced). I just did mine at 191,000 miles. Maybe clutch soon - I'm still on my original.
Good luck, and congrats!
Nik
Oh, - reset the tire monitor and the light should go out. Its on cause you just got new tires. Hold button down (near parking brake), start car, release and drive off. Thats it.

Can't help you on the brakes, but it always amazes me how well the finish and body of these little cars hold up. That many miles and it still looks new inside and out. I am sure it has to do with the type of people who buy them seems like only people that are willing to care for their car buy them.
There is a guy in Ohio with a 2003 MCS still running strong at 307K and no rebuild yet. Ditto for another older gentleman in Wisconsin with a 2002 MC running strong at over 240K miles and no rebuild to speak of
As for wheels - if the brakes are stock I believe you can put 15's on it. Some use the steelies for their winter wheels.
